My web provider changed from 2.5 ghz (or whatever) to 5. My printer wouldn't work. i was told to make sure new provider would do 2.5ghz also. Can't seem to do that, so I bought a regular cord that connected my computer to my printer. Was stated to work for deskjet 2542 but still can't print. I have changed some things I've found to print off line, but still won't print. What to do?

Meanwhile, I recommend you to perform the following steps to isolate the issue and arrive at a fix:
- Please download and run the HP Print and Scan Doctor software. This is a free tool for Windows to help resolve printing and scanning problems.
Post running the HP print and scan doctor, please try to print and check. If the printer does not respond then please check if the printer drivers/software is already installed in your computer. Run that software and check if it allows you to select a connection type (wireless or USB). If that option appears, you may select the connection type as USB and continue with the installation. This will install the printer.
